Silverstein Spill The Beans On Their Joke Band… Sort of. Most of you already know that SILVERSTEIN are busy putting the final touches on their next full-length A Shipwreck In The Sand–however, you probably didn’t know that when they aren’t perfecting their unique brand of screamo, they’re goofing around with their side project PARASITIC TWINS. AP recently caught up with Silverstein bassist BILL HAMILTON to find out if you’ll be able to hear Parasitic Twins songs like “Entombed Or Cyanide Chrysalis” live anytime soon. What’s the deal with Parasitic Twins? Basically, [Silverstein drummer] Paul [Koehler] kind of has this joke band with a bunch of our friends; there’s a recording of one song– Neil [Boshart, guitar] sings on it and our guitar tech Kevin sings on it. There have also been a couple of shows where Silverstein have been playing and that band will end up playing a song with all of our friends.
